What is the Lock-and-Mint Mechanism?

At its core, the lock-and-mint mechanism involves locking an asset in a smart contract and subsequently minting a corresponding asset on another blockchain. This process enables users to leverage their assets without needing to sell them, thus maintaining their value within the ecosystem.

How Does the Lock-and-Mint Mechanism Work?

The process of locking and minting consists of several steps:

  1. Asset Locking: A user deposits their tokens into a smart contract on the originating blockchain.
  2. Verification: The smart contract confirms the locked assets and validates the transaction.
  3. Minting: A predetermined amount of tokens is then minted on the target blockchain, which can be used within that ecosystem.
  4. Unlocking: When the user wants to retrieve their original tokens, they must burn the minted tokens, consequently unlocking the assets from the smart contract.

Challenges with the Lock-and-Mint Mechanism

Despite its benefits, there are some challenges associated with the lock-and-mint mechanism that users should be aware of:

  • Smart Contract Risks: Bugs or vulnerabilities in smart contracts can lead to the loss of funds.
  • Market Volatility: Fluctuations in the value of locked assets can affect the amount of minted assets, posing a risk to users.
  • Cross-Chain Compatibility: Not all blockchains support efficient interoperability, leading to limitations in asset movements.

Clear Example for: Lock-and-Mint Mechanism

Imagine Alice, who holds 10 Ethereum (ETH) on the Ethereum blockchain. She wants to participate in a DeFi application on the Binance Smart Chain (BSC) but doesn’t want to sell her ETH. By using the lock-and-mint mechanism, Alice locks her 10 ETH in a secure smart contract on Ethereum. In return, she receives a corresponding amount of wrapped Ethereum (WETH) on BSC through minting. Now, Alice can use her WETH to earn yields on various DeFi platforms on BSC. When she wants her original ETH back, she simply burns her WETH, and the smart contract unlocks her 10 ETH. This showcases the seamless transition and utility enabled by the lock-and-mint mechanism.
